Common Issues and Errors Related to hwp.dll
DLL files, fundamental to our systems, can sometimes lead to unexpected errors. Here, we provide an overview of the most frequently encountered DLL-related errors.
- Hwp.dll not found: The system failed to locate the necessary DLL file for execution. The file might have been deleted or misplaced.
- Hwp.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This message implies that there could be an error within the DLL file, or the DLL is not compatible with the Windows version you're running. This could occur if there's a mismatch between the DLL file and the Windows version or system architecture.
- Hwp.dll Access Violation: This indicates a process tried to access or modify a memory location related to hwp.dll that it isn't allowed to. This is often a sign of problems with the software using the DLL, such as bugs or corruption.
- Hwp.dll could not be loaded: This error indicates that the DLL file, necessary for certain operations, couldn't be loaded by the system. Potential causes might include missing DLL files, DLL files that are not properly registered in the system, or conflicts with other software.
- This application failed to start because hwp.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error is thrown when a necessary DLL file is not found by the application. It might have been accidentally deleted or misplaced. Reinstallation of the application can possibly resolve this issue by replacing the missing DLL file.
